Q. Consider a machine delivering power to a body which is proportional to velocity of the body. Suppose the body starts with a velocity which is almost negligible, then the distance covered by the body is proportional to (choose the correct option from the following) :-

Solution:

Power $=Fv \, \propto v$
$\Rightarrow \, mv\frac{d v}{d t}=kv,$ where $k= \, $ constant
$\Rightarrow \, m \, dv.dt=k \, \Rightarrow \, \, \, mv\frac{d v}{d x}=k$
$\Rightarrow \, \, vdv=\frac{k d n}{m}$
